Job description

This position is located at a Semiconductor Manufacturing Facility

Position Purpose:

Responsible for supervising a team(s) of field employees in providing services to clients that result in the safe disposal of hazardous and non-hazardous materials. Coordinates subcontractors and field personnel within the job specifications and regulatory guidelines. Provides guidance and training to all field service employees. Prepares project estimates, proposals, and assists with contract preparation.

Primary Duties /Responsibilities:
  • Manages team(s) including hiring, evaluating, and disciplinary actions.
  • Complies with all applicable governmental regulations, and VES-TS policies and procedures.
  • Recognize and act on opportunities to increase value added services that benefit customers.
  • Maintain a professional image to clients by answering inquiries and suggesting solutions to existing and/or potential problems.
  • Comply with and enforce all compliance, health and safety, and procedures in accordance with departmental procedures.
  • Ensure completion and accuracy of all DOT/EPA and VES-TS regulations required in submitting paperwork.
  • Ensure completion of all mandatory training courses as required by OSHA as well as updated refresher courses instituted by the company.
  • Oversees the operation and maintenance of all equipment to ensure optimum efficiency and effectiveness.
Education / Experience / Background:
  • BS in Chemistry or BA in a related science discipline or equivalent work experience required
  • 5 to 7 years of hazardous waste experience required
  • 1 to 2 years of supervisory experience preferred
Knowledge / Skills / Abilities:
  • Knowledge of disposal capabilities and limitations prior to shipping waste materials to ensure efficient disbursement and storage.
  • Computer proficiency
  • Excellent interpersonal and communication skills
  • Time management: the ability to organize and manage multiple deadlines
  • Strong customer service orientation
  • Possess ability to follow through on projects to completion.
  • Complete knowledge and understanding of contract provisions and terms.
  • Strong supervisory and leadership skills
  • Ability to create & prepare reports as necessary
Required Certification / Licenses / Training:
  • A valid Driver's License is required
  • Ability to obtain a Commercial Drivers License (Class A or B) is required.
  • 40-hour HAZWOPER Training
